数据包捕获技术作为网络安全和性能分析的基础工具,广泛应用于计算机网络的各个领域。数据包捕获是指对从网络中传输的信息进行监控和记录的过程。通过捕获和分析这些数据包,网络管理员和安全专家能够深入了解网络流量、识别潜在的安全威胁,并优化网络性能。这项技术不仅适用于故障排查,还可以帮助企业优化其网络配置和提高安全性。掌握数据包捕获与分析的技术,已成为网络管理领域不可或缺的技能之一。

数据包捕获技术的核心在于其工作原理。它通过网络接口卡(NIC)将通过网络传送的数据包复制并存储到本地进行分析。主要的捕获工具包括Wireshark、tcpdump等。这些工具提供了强大的功能,用户可以实时查看网络流量,或将数据包保存为文件以供后续分析。在使用这些工具之前,了解基本的网络协议和数据包结构是非常重要的,这样才能有效地解读捕获到的信息。
在数据包捕获的过程中,选择合适的捕获过滤器可以大大提升效率。过滤器允许用户精准地选择感兴趣的流量,从而避免处理大量无关数据所带来的负担。例如,使用Wireshark时,可以基于IP地址、协议类型、端口号等设置过滤条件,实现精准捕获。这样可以帮助用户聚焦于特定问题,从而加快debugging过程。
分析捕获到的数据包是提升网络安全的关键步骤。通过深度分析数据包内容,网络管理员可以识别异常流量、潜在的入侵活动或数据泄露情况。Wireshark等工具不仅提供了可视化界面,还支持多种协议解析,极大地方便了分析工作。用户可以利用这些功能,追踪TCP/UDP连接的状态,更清晰地了解数据在网络中的流动情况,为制定更有效的安全策略提供依据。
为了确保数据包捕获过程的合法性和安全性,用户在实施捕获操作时必须遵循相关法律法规。未经授权的捕获会涉及法律纠纷,因此在执行数据包捕获之前,应确保得到相关权限。
而言,数据包捕获技术是一项必备的网络管理与安全技能,它为识别问题、优化性能和维护安全提供了强大的支持。掌握这项技术,不仅有助于提升网络管理能力,更能为企业构建安全、高效的网络环境奠定基础。随着网络技术的不断进步,数据包捕获与分析的重要性将愈发凸显,成为每位网络专业人士必备的工具。
